This article explores strategies for building and nurturing effective B2B relationships.
Trust is the cornerstone of successful B2B relationships. Suppliers and manufacturers must establish credibility through transparent communication, consistent product quality, and reliable delivery schedules. Building trust can lead to long-term partnerships and increased loyalty.
Every business is unique, and understanding the specific needs of different clients is vital. Tailor your approach to meet the demands of various industries and adapt your offerings accordingly. This customization can significantly enhance client satisfaction and retention.
Technology has transformed the way businesses communicate. Use digital platforms such as CRM systems and messaging tools to facilitate smooth communication with your B2B partners. This ensures that all parties are informed and aligned, minimizing misunderstandings.
Networking and collaboration are essential for expanding your B2B reach. Attend industry events and trade shows to connect with potential partners. Collaborating on joint ventures or promotions can also lead to mutual benefits and increased market exposure.
To gauge the effectiveness of your B2B partnerships, establish key performance indicators (KPIs) that align with your business goals. Regularly review these metrics to assess relationship health and make necessary adjustments to improve collaboration.
